When you’re ready to embark on your stargazing adventure, find a location free from light pollution. Urban environments with bright city lights will obscure the brilliance of the stars and make it difficult to see and identify your outpost’s starfield. Aim for a spot in the countryside or a designated dark sky preserve to fully immerse yourself in the splendor of the cosmos.

Once you’ve found your observing spot, allow your eyes to get accustomed to the darkness. It can take up to 30 minutes for your eyes to fully adapt and perceive the subtle details of the starfield. Take a moment to quiet your mind and let the awe of the universe envelop you.
